25/11 Animation inspiration

One thing I have noticed between film and animation is that animations lend themselves more freedom for sounds. With films, expectations are more distinct as the audience can relate more to the interactions between objects, however with animations. The possibilities are limitless, for example: from this animation titled Kiseijuu: Sei No Kakuritsu, the sounds used every time the character "Migi" morphs are really interesting. Another example is Detective Conan the sound used for Conan skateboarding sounds nothing like a realistic skateboard, however it is acceptable, because of its medium.
